Android
sym19862006
这个作者很懒,什么都没留下…
展开
-
Android Handler的使用!!!
大家好我们这一节讲的是Android Handler的使用,在讲Handler之前,我们先提个小问题,就是如何让程序5秒钟更新一下Title.首先我们看一下习惯了Java编程的人,在不知道Handler的用法之前是怎么样写的程序,代码如下所示:view plaincopy to clipboardprint?package com.android.tutor; import ja...原创 2010-10-20 11:11:16 · 59 阅读 · 0 评论 -
XML解析
HttpPost httpRequest=new HttpPost(httpUrl); List<NameValuePair> params=new ArrayList<NameValuePair>(); params.add(new BasicNameValuePair("ID","aa")); params.add...原创 2011-06-24 15:45:42 · 78 阅读 · 0 评论 -
android push机制-C2DM
http://bigcat.easymorse.com/?p=1210 参考http://code.google.com/intl/zh-CN/android/c2dm/index.html#intro android2.2以上支持,支持第三方应用程序的push。实现令人心动的消息push,GMail就是这么实现的,收信的速度比网页还快。 Components: 1,移动设备:...原创 2011-06-27 16:54:35 · 1343 阅读 · 0 评论 -
升级android sdk时A folder failed to be renamed or moved 错误的解决
Downloading Android SDK Tools, revision 4Installing Android SDK Tools, revision 4Failed to rename directory D:\android-sdk-windows\tools to D:\android-sdk-windows\temp\ToolPackage.old01-= Warning ! =-...原创 2011-06-28 09:22:15 · 69 阅读 · 0 评论 -
Android 使用【AIDL】调用外部服务
http://terryblog.blog.51cto.com/1764499/382457原创 2011-03-07 11:04:08 · 73 阅读 · 0 评论 -
Android网络开发详解(一)(二)
http://kuikui.iteye.com/blog/418498http://kuikui.iteye.com/blog/418500原创 2011-03-07 11:20:58 · 67 阅读 · 0 评论 -
Android Webkit简单用例
在项目的assets目录放入index.html文件联系人列表//我们传入的jsondata是一个数组如://[{id:20,name:"王昌龙",phone:"18701445755"},......] 这样 function show(jsondata){ var jsonobjs = eval(jsondata); var table = ...原创 2011-03-07 11:25:49 · 83 阅读 · 0 评论 -
如何解决:ERROR: the user data image is used by another emulator. aborting 的问题
问题概述:在启动Android模拟器时出现以下错误,导致启动失败。ERROR: the user data image is used by another emulator. aborting。 原因:系统判断你当前已经启动了另外一个emulator,可能是某些正常操作或异常退出造成的。 解决方法:进入你avd目录下:如:C...原创 2011-03-08 13:33:00 · 77 阅读 · 0 评论 -
android TextView的字体颜色设置的多种方法
http://yahaitt.iteye.com/blog/454439原创 2011-03-08 15:11:15 · 71 阅读 · 0 评论 -
Android NDK 入门
前言Android系统中的应用程序都是用Java开发的。Android NDK使我们能够在android上使用C/C++开发的原生代码。有两个理由使用NDK: 一是合理的重用现有的代码;二是在程序中某些关键的部分提高执行效率。这里先讲几个符号的约定: - 你的Android应用程序工程的目录 - 你的ndk安装的目录捷径这里先扯一句题外话 -- 如果你不需要使用NDK开...原创 2011-03-08 15:45:21 · 62 阅读 · 0 评论 -
android上传图片到服务器,求服务器那边和android的Activity的完整代码。
服务器端servlet代码:public void doPost(HttpServletRequest request, HttpServletResponse response) throws ServletException, IOException { //获取输入流,是HTTP协议中的实体内容 ServletInputStream sis=request.getInputS...原创 2011-06-22 12:30:10 · 85 阅读 · 0 评论 -
android HTTP 通信, XML 解析, 通过 Hander 实现异步消息处理 (1)
介绍 在 Android 中与服务端做 HTTP 通信,解析 XML,通过 Handler 实现异步消息处理 HTTP 通信 - 与服务端做 HTTP 通信,分别以 GET 方式和 POST 方式做演示 XML 解析 - 可以用两种方式解析 XML,分别是 DOM 方式和 SAX 方式 异步消息处理 - 通过 Handler 实现异步消息处理,以一个自定义的异步下载类来说明 Han...原创 2011-06-08 16:44:43 · 68 阅读 · 0 评论 -
android中GPS信息的获取
AndroidManifest.xml 增加 public class ditu extends Activity { /** Called when the activity is first created. */ @Override public void onCreate(Bundle savedInstanceState) { ...原创 2010-11-05 17:19:32 · 158 阅读 · 0 评论 -
Android SharedPreferences的使用
//得到SharePreferences中的值SharedPreferences passwdfile = getSharedPreferences("ITEM", 0);String im = passwdfile.getString("ITEM", null);TextView tv = (TextView)findViewById(R.id.tv);tv.setText(...原创 2010-10-20 15:51:29 · 62 阅读 · 0 评论 -
代码实现改变语言
Resources res = context.getResources(); // Change locale settings in the app. DisplayMetrics dm = res.getDisplayMetrics(); android.content.res.Configuration conf = res.getConfigurat...原创 2010-10-20 20:16:28 · 69 阅读 · 0 评论 -
如何用CVS下载SourceForge.net上的源码
使用Git下载Google Android源代码 准备资源 Android资源分布说明:http://source.android.com/projects#TOC-External-projects Android的Git资源:http://android.git.kernel.org/ Git中文教程:http://www.bitsun.com/documents/gitt...原创 2010-10-21 11:20:45 · 85 阅读 · 0 评论 -
教你如何开关Android的APN网络
转载来自Mobile Developer (http://mdev.cc ) 由于Android对于APN的网络API没有公开,不过我们可以阅读源代码,然后进行数据库操作,系统会自动监听数据库的变化,从而实现开启或者关闭APN。 大家可以研究一下frameworks/base/core/java/android/provider/Telephony.java这个类,...原创 2010-10-22 16:26:01 · 109 阅读 · 0 评论 -
显示word文档
String filePath = "/sdcard/sym.doc" Log.e("MULpath", path); intent.addFlags(Intent.FLAG_ACTIVITY_NEW_TASK); intent.setAction(android.content.Intent.AC...原创 2010-10-26 15:57:02 · 71 阅读 · 0 评论 -
DSS 搭建手机流媒体服务器
http://huacnlee.com/blog/deploy-mobile-streaming-server-by-dss最近研究了一下手机流媒体服务器的搭建,目的是实现通过3G手机看在线视频。开始的时候研究了一下 Tudou手机版 ,可它哪并没有实现在线播放,因为视频地址是 http 协议的。参看了许多文章,终于了解到要用 RTSP 、MMS 这类。RTSP 有一个来自 A...原创 2010-11-01 11:18:40 · 78 阅读 · 0 评论 -
在Android中实现全屏显示的方法
由于手机屏幕本身就小,因此有时候我们要达到更好的视觉效果,需要将程序运行的界面全屏显示,例如在播放视频的时候,这样看起来虽然比不上电脑显示器,更比不是电影院,但是至少可以让我们滴眼睛舒服些,因为我们图的就是能够随时随地观看的乐趣。说了那么多,那么今天我们来说说在Android手机上如何实现全屏显示,因为ATAAW.COM就是关于Android的网站,这里当然讲的是Android上的实现...原创 2010-11-01 15:03:33 · 128 阅读 · 0 评论 -
Toast和Handler的间隔使用
本人在项目开发过程,需要实现一个“来电归属地”的功能,因此用到了Toast。但Toast的显示时间,不受我们控制,系统只提供了两个配置参数,分别是LENGTH_LONG,LENGTH_SHORT。因为要让Toast长期显示,需要另外一个线程,每隔一个时间段,就循环显示一次。 先说明一下,本次需要用到Handle机制,因此不了解或者不熟悉Handle的同学,请先去看看Android上...原创 2010-11-01 15:29:01 · 149 阅读 · 0 评论 -
Android获取状态栏和标题栏的高度
Android获取状态栏和标题栏的高度文章分类:Java编程 1.获取状态栏高度: decorView是window中的最顶层view,可以从window中获取到decorView,然后decorView有个getWindowVisibleDisplayFrame方法可以获取到程序显示的区域,包括标题栏,但不包括状态栏。 于是,我们就可以算出状态栏的高度了。 Java代...原创 2010-11-03 11:15:34 · 62 阅读 · 0 评论 -
handler线程处理
http://www.cnblogs.com/TerryBlog/archive/2010/08/25/1808445.html原创 2011-03-10 19:33:33 · 64 阅读 · 0 评论 -
登陆的参数 List
//登陆的参数 List< 2010-07-03 11:38 [收藏] 标签:龙之谷外挂,开心网里面有个争车位还蛮有意思的 车子少还好,车子多了就得一辆一辆的停,太麻烦了 于是就想弄个外挂看看,一搜索,一大堆外挂,用了一下还不错, 后来想了想,自己也写个几个小程序,也弄个山寨外挂看看, 于是GOOGLE,BAIDU,GO... 做一个We...原创 2011-03-11 16:40:58 · 127 阅读 · 0 评论 -
DownloadManager下载管理类2.3新增API介绍
从Android 2.3开始新增了一个下载管理类,在SDK的文档中我们查找android.app.DownloadManager可以看到。下载管理类可以长期处理多个HTTP下载任务,客户端只需要给出请求的Uri和存放目标文件的位置即可,下载管理使用了一个AIDL服务器所以可以放心的在后台执行,同时实例化的方法需要使用getSystemService(Context.DOWNLOAD_SERVICE...原创 2011-03-28 15:22:00 · 67 阅读 · 0 评论 -
Android基于TranslateAnimation的动画动态菜单
先请注意,这里的菜单并不是按机器上的MENU出现在那种菜单,而是基于Android SDK提供的android.view.animation.TranslateAnimation(extends android.view.animation.Animation)类实例后附加到一个Layout上使之产生的有动画出现和隐藏效果的菜单。 原理:Layout(菜单)从屏幕内(挨着屏...原创 2011-03-28 16:32:56 · 57 阅读 · 0 评论 -
android NDK中的GCC编译器
http://www2.warwick.ac.uk/fac/sci/moac/students/peter_cock/cygwin/part2http://thewbp.blogbus.com/logs/84017394.html原创 2011-03-30 15:46:38 · 239 阅读 · 0 评论 -
Android NOtification 使用
一、 Notification 简介 在 android 系统中,在应用程序可能会遇到几种情况需要通知用户,有的需要用户回应,有的则不需要,例如: * 当保存文件等事件完成,应该会出现一个小的消息,以确认保存成功。 * 如果应用程序在后台运行,需要用户的注意,应用程序应该创建一个通知,允许用户在他或她的回应提供便利 * 如果应用程序正在执行的工作,用户必须等待(如装...原创 2011-04-07 15:55:04 · 138 阅读 · 0 评论 -
dialog
http://topic.csdn.net/u/20110318/13/aefe1df4-377f-4192-b737-4b24b3d152c0.html原创 2011-04-08 18:32:23 · 61 阅读 · 0 评论 -
Android使用LayoutInflater动态加载布局和操作控件
http://www.cnmsdn.com/html/201011/1288792871ID8550.html原创 2011-04-11 16:22:36 · 119 阅读 · 0 评论 -
Android的SharedPreferences保存与删除数据简单实例
1、创建SharedPreferences对象: String spName = "SharedPreferences";SharedPreferences dataBase; dataBase = getSharedPreferences(spName, 0);2、创建保存方法: public void saveData() { dataBase.e...原创 2011-04-12 11:37:51 · 320 阅读 · 0 评论 -
android 如何从sqlite读取数据到spinner下拉中显示
import android.app.Activity;import android.database.Cursor;import android.os.Bundle;import android.provider.ContactsContract.CommonDataKinds.StructuredName;import android.provider.ContactsCont...原创 2011-04-12 14:56:33 · 868 阅读 · 0 评论 -
Android实现开机自动运行程序
有些时候,应用需要在开机时就自动运行,例如某个自动从网上更新内容的后台service。怎样实现开机自动运行的应用?在撰写本文时,联想到高焕堂先生以“Don't call me, I'll call you back!”总结Android框架,真是说到点子上了。理解这句话的含义,许多有关Android平台上实现某种功能的问题,都能迎刃而解。使用场景:手机开机后,自动运行程序,在屏幕上显示"H...原创 2011-04-12 18:00:33 · 85 阅读 · 0 评论 -
NDK
http://thewbp.blogbus.com/logs/84017394.html原创 2011-03-26 17:32:32 · 66 阅读 · 0 评论 -
JNI
JNI是Java Native Interface的缩写,译为Java本地接口。它允许Java代码和其他语言编写的代码进行交互。在android中提供JNI的方式,让Java程序可以调用C语言程序。android中很多Java类都具有native接口,这些接口由本地实现,然后注册到系统中。 主要的JNI代码放在以下的路径中:frameworks/base/core/jni/...原创 2011-03-23 18:02:45 · 58 阅读 · 0 评论 -
android 定位 代码关于android gps定位最容易出现崩溃的问题总结(转)
关于android gps定位最容易出现崩溃的问题总结(转)2011-01-05 20:39刚开始进修android,会出现各类稀奇古怪的问题。今天碰到一个问题,运行时提示java.lang.ClassNotFoundException:com.android.test.MyMap.MyMap in loader dalvik.system.PathClassLoader@433a7140。有幸搜...原创 2011-03-23 17:07:02 · 417 阅读 · 0 评论 -
android 向数据库写入图片信息 读取图片信息
向数据库写入图片信息:数据库中的字段设置为 binary类型Bitmap bitmap = BitmapFactory.decodeFile(path);ByteArrayOutputStream baos = new ByteArrayOutputStream(); bitmap.compress(CompressFormat.JPEG, 50, b...原创 2011-03-11 17:06:16 · 384 阅读 · 0 评论 -
Handler使用入门
本讲内容:Handler使用入门 当用户点击一个按钮时如果执行的是一个常耗时操作的话,处理不好会导致系统假死,用户体验很差,而Android则更进一步,如果任意一个Acitivity没有响应5秒钟以上就会被强制关闭,因此我们需要另外起动一个线程来处理长耗时操作,而主线程则不受其影响,在耗时操作完结发送消息给主线程,主线程再做相应处理。那么线程之间的消息传递和异步处理用的就是Handler。...原创 2010-11-17 10:46:13 · 161 阅读 · 0 评论 -
android 线程
1.所谓守护线程就是运行在程序后台的线程,程序的主线程Main(比方java程序一开始启动时创建的那个线程)不会是守护线程 2.Daemon thread在Java里面的定义是,如果虚拟机中只有Daemon thread 在运行,则虚拟机退出。 虚拟机中可能会同时有很多个线程在运行,只有当所有的非守护线程都结束的时候,虚拟机的进程才会结束,不管在运行的线程是不是main()线程。...原创 2010-11-25 19:20:21 · 48 阅读 · 0 评论 -
关于Android 中的Context
The more general problem you are encountering is how to save stateacross several Activities and all parts of your application. A staticvariable (for instance, a singleton) is a common Java way of achi...原创 2010-11-29 16:59:12 · 52 阅读 · 0 评论